Further, if he had a 2w1 fix, he'd see the 8 of the types. (I can't see a way to work 4 in there.)

But still, you could think of the contributions of each aspect of the complete Enneatype as a hierarchy. The main type is the thing that contributes most to a description of his personality, primary wing secondarily, and at a distant third, fixes in the remaining triads. (There are also varying beliefs on how much wings and tritypes can be said to contribute to personality.)

If we want to get ridiculous -- there are 9*6*3*2^3 = 1296 different tritype combinations. Throw in instinctual variants, and we have 7776 combinations. I'd say that there's room for someone to be "special" in a typology that involves that many types--moreso than in one that involves 9 or 16.
:popc1:

From another perspective, an analogy -- most believe that every MBTI type can "use" every function (analogous to a person being able to "access" many of the 9 Enneatypes). It doesn't follow that all MBTI types are the same.
